Lawsuit says US illegally shared confidential information on Iranian asylum seekers with Iran
A lawsuit alleges the Trump administration's immigration agencies shared confidential information about Iranian asylum seekers with Iran, violating regulations and endangering individuals. The complaint claims the U.S. and Iranian governments coordinated to identify detained Iranians and pressure them to return, including sharing asylum application details. Over 600 Iranians were detained in immigration custody last year, and some were deported to countries like the Central African Republic.
